The Analyst/Associate will focus on all aspects of affordable real estate acquisitions and development including financial analysis and modeling, site acquisition, due diligence, governmental agency communication and funding applications, legal document review and negotiation, and community and resident engagement. The Analyst/Associate will prepare detailed financial analyses and models including those for transaction underwriting and will provide key takeaways to business units, corporate finance, and senior management.
